Michael - guitar/vocals
Guitarist Michael Vangerov
(known as the Grovler) is a native of Los
Angeles and now resides in San Diego. The
"Grovler" performed with band mate Scott
Stephens in the band "Electric Warrior" as a
teen. He became the guitarist for "Rhythm Tribe"
who were signed to Elektra Records in the
1980's. He has his own signature guitar model
produced and distributed by Neal Moser. A talent
agent recently stated: "The bands long time
phenom guitarist is in our opinion, the best
lead guitarist to come along since Steve
Lukather". Grovler has been with Liquid Blue
since 1996. Also on guitar backing up the
Grovler is young protégé Aiden Spencer.

Kevin - bass/vocals
Kevin Cooper is a Grammy Award winning Bass Player from San Diego.
His career includes recording with Major Record Labels, National television appearances, and a Broadway Show performance
where he also received 4 Tony Award nominations. In recent years Kevin had the honor of studying with Ravi Shankar in New
Delhi India.
He performed on Anoushka Shankar’s Grammy nominated CD "Rise" in 2006 and on a Grammy Winning CD with Ike Turner in 2007.
Kevin served as Ike's musical director for over five years.
He's performed at legendary festivals including the Montreaux Jazz Festival in Switzerland.

Wrekless - drums
Wrekless Watson is Liquid Blue's
new drummer and started with the band when long
time drummer Angelo Frisina injured his
shoulder. Wrekless is a wildman behind the drums
(hence the name) but steady and solid as well.
Born and raised in Brooklyn, New York, Butch
“Wrekless” Watson has been playing since the age
of 7, making him a third generation drummer
following in the steps of his father Wally
“Gator” Watson and Wesley Landers. Wrekless
studied at Fierello H. LaGuardia H.S., Harlem
School of The Arts, and the Music Advancement
Program at The Julliard School. He has had the
opportunity to work with the likes of Lionel
Hampton and the Lionel Hampton Big Band, The Cab
Calloway Orchestra, The Long Island Youth
Orchestra, Tito Puente, Shania Twain, and a host
of others. He is now living in San Diego and
studying Biology.

Rick - saxophone
Rick Rossi is Liquid Blue's Grammy winning sax player and the leader of the band's
horn section, BlueBrass.
Rick Rossi was nominated for a Grammy Award three times in his career, winning one in 2000.
He has composed and arranged music for television and film and appeared numerous times on national television,
The Tonight Show With Jay Leno, Good Morning America, David Letterman, Conan O’Brien, MTV, and VH-1 David Letterman, and many others)
and was a featured soloist on the Grammy-Award winning multi-platinum CD The Dirty Boogie.
He has played in the most famous venues around the world with legendary artists such as Frank Sinatra, Natalie Cole, Tony Bennett,
Bobby Caldwell, Stanley Clark, George Duke, Cher, and Shakira..
